2 definitions found From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]: Archidiaconal \Ar`chi*di*ac"o*nal\, a. [L. archidiaconus, Gr. ?, equiv. to E. archdeacon.] Of or pertaining to an archdeacon. [1913 Webster] This offense is liable to be censured in an archidiaconal visitation. --Johnson. [1913 Webster] From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]: archidiaconal adj : of or relating to an archdeacon or his office
